"Docker数据卷使用指南:学习资料与注意事项"
版权申诉
81 浏览量
更新于2024-02-22
收藏 32KB DOCX 举报
Docker容器是一种应用容器引擎,能够轻松打包应用程序和所有依赖项,使其在任何环境中都能顺利运行。而数据卷是Docker中用来存储数据的一种机制,可以用来存储应用的数据,也可以用来在Docker容器之间进行数据共享。数据卷的使用使得容器中的数据更加稳定和持久,而且可以在多个容器之间共享,而不会影响到镜像本身。
对于Docker数据卷的操作,首先需要理解一个数据卷是一个特别指定的目录,该目录利用容器的UFS文件系统可以为容器提供一些稳定的特性或者数据共享。当需要创建数据卷时,只需要在docker run命令后面跟上-v参数即可创建一个数据卷,当然也可以跟多个-v参数来创建多个数据卷。创建好带有数据卷的容器后,就可以在其他容器中通过--volumes-from参数来挂载该数据卷了,而不管该容器是否运行。当然,也可以在Dockerfile中通过VOLUME指令来增加一个或者多个数据卷。
数据卷的使用使得在Docker容器之间进行数据共享变得更加简单和灵活。例如,如果有一些数据想在多个容器间共享,或者想在一个容器中修改数据后,在其他容器中能够立刻看到变化,就可以通过数据卷来实现。另外,由于数据卷是在主机上的目录,所以可以很方便地对数据卷进行备份和恢复操作。这些都使得数据卷成为Docker中非常重要和实用的一个功能。
总之,Docker中的数据卷是一种非常重要的机制,能够为Docker应用程序提供稳定的数据存储和共享功能。通过数据卷,可以方便地在Docker容器之间进行数据共享,并且不会影响到镜像本身。因此,对于Docker用户来说,对于数据卷的使用和操作是非常值得深入学习和掌握的。但是需要注意的是,本文所提到的内容仅供个人学习交流使用,切勿用于商业用途,否则后果自负。并且在使用时需要注意数据卷的创建和挂载操作,以及对数据卷的备份和恢复等操作,需要进行详尽的测试和调试。同时,在使用过程中如果涉及侵权等问题,需要及时联系相关方进行处理。
总的来说,Docker容器数据卷是非常重要的机制,能够为Docker应用程序提供稳定的数据存储和共享功能。对于目前的技术人员来说,对于Docker容器数据卷的使用和操作是非常值得深入学习和掌握的,可以通过数据卷方便地在Docker容器之间进行数据共享,并且不会影响到镜像本身。需要注意的是,使用数据卷时需要遵守相关规定,切勿用于商业用途,否则后果自负,并且需要进行详尽的测试和调试。最后在使用过程中需注意侵权问题,需要及时联系相关方进行处理。
点击了解资源详情
点击了解资源详情
点击了解资源详情
2021-11-29 上传
2022-01-12 上传
2022-11-23 上传
2021-10-11 上传
2021-10-11 上传
2023-06-20 上传
小兔子平安
- 粉丝: 251
- 资源: 1940
最新资源
- JHU荣誉单变量微积分课程教案介绍
- Naruto爱好者必备CLI测试应用
- Android应用显示Ignaz-Taschner-Gymnasium取消课程概览
- ASP学生信息档案管理系统毕业设计及完整源码
- Java商城源码解析:酒店管理系统快速开发指南
- 构建可解析文本框:.NET 3.5中实现文本解析与验证
- Java语言打造任天堂红白机模拟器—nes4j解析
- 基于Hadoop和Hive的网络流量分析工具介绍
- Unity实现帝国象棋:从游戏到复刻
- WordPress文档嵌入插件:无需浏览器插件即可上传和显示文档
- Android开源项目精选:优秀项目篇
- 黑色设计商务酷站模板 - 网站构建新选择
- Rollup插件去除JS文件横幅:横扫许可证头
- AngularDart中Hammock服务的使用与REST API集成
- 开源AVR编程器:高效、低成本的微控制器编程解决方案
- Anya Keller 图片组合的开发部署记录